Kyri Demby
 

Kyri Demby is a native Floridian, born and raised in Crestview, Fl. He is the middle child of seven children born to Linda Brown. Kyri began directing and playing for church choirs at the age of thirteen and was given the opportunity to perform for the ACT-SO program for the national NAACP convention.  During High School he was selected to sing for the All-County and All-State Chorus for the Florida Music Educators National Conference (FMENC).

 Kyri then attended the famed Bethune-Cookman College (now Bethune-Cookman University) in Daytona Beach, Florida where he received a Bachelor of Arts Degree in Music Education and Church Music. During his time at Bethune-Cookman he traveled extensively with the Concert Chorale under the direction of Dr. Rebecca Steele, performing for and with such names as Ray Charles, Richard Smallwood, Moses Hogan, Glenn Burleigh, Max Roach, and Bill Cosby. As a part of a community service project, Demby founded the Highlands After School Arts Program. In this program, he mentored and tutored a group of students while exposing them to a variety of arts experiences. This gave him the opportunity to Assist the Daytona Beach Symphony Society in the Youth Experiencing the Symphony (Y.E.S.) program. Kyri was also appointed chaplain for the National Pre-Alumni Chapter a subsidiary of the UNCF.  Kyri has also received a Master of Education Degree in Educational Leadership from the University of South Florida.

 

      Kyri Demby is currently the music teacher at Alta Vista Elementary School and the music director for Payne Chapel A.M.E. Church where he has served for eight years.  Demby’s musical expertise has lead him to a great deal performance experiences. He is a member of the Sarasota based band the Groove, the music director for “Sam Heath and Begotten Praise” who has opened for gospel artist Tye Tribbet, and a member of the Gulf Coast Community Choir under the direction of Dr. Carroll Buchanan. Demby has also authored several books which are in the publication process including Lori Biscuit the Musical Detective Series, The Empowered Church Choir Guide, and The Tales of the Steel Quarters. He has also founded “Let Music Live” a church and educational consulting firm. Let Music Live travels to various churches and offers assistance with Choir Workshops and Church Evaluation and Planning.

      “Each one must reach one (or two or three)!” Is Demby’s belief about community service. Demby is a mentor to several high school students and college students whom he offers a great deal of support. He has also started the Let Music Live Scholarship Fund to help struggling students with money for books and supplies. Demby also offers free piano lessons to several children in the community.
